    Stay Clear of 2023 General Election, Comptroller, Immigration Services, T.Y Musa Warns ECOWAS Citizens in Kogi.

    Published on

    Olu Samuel, Lokoja

    The Kogi State Comptroller of Immigration Services, T.Y. Musa, have called on Foreign Nationals residing in Kogi State to stay off politics particularly the forthcoming 2023 general election.

    The Comptroller made the disclosure at a meeting with heads of ECOWAS Citizens residing in Kogi State at a meeting held at the Headquarters of the State Immigration Service, Lokoja on Wednesday.

    The Comptroller warned that all ECOWAS Citizens in the State should stay off the forthcoming election, cautioning them against being used by politicians

    While pointing out that any mistake or error made by the ECOWAS Citizens to have registered in the past or have collected PVC, urged such persons to return the PVCs to any immigration office nearest to them.

    While pointing out that the warning have become necessary,the Comptroller said that any one apprehended will face the full wrath of the law, adding that the forthcoming general election is for Nigerian Citizens alone.

    The Comptroller directed the head of missions to also organise a meeting of ECOWAS Citizens in their various local Government Areas to enable step down the message for non Nigerians not to take part in the forthcoming general election.

    He said that such meetings should be supervised by an Immigration Officer.
